自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

转载 spring项目(springmvc)(多模块/单模块)maven打包引入第三方jar方式,使用scope:system配置systemPath编译,不用添加到本地仓库!

找了好几遍,这位讲的最清晰,明了,亲测可用。springmvc 这里https://www.cnblogs.com/007sx/p/12439620.htmlspringboot 这里https://www.cnblogs.com/007sx/p/12442386.html

2020-06-09 19:19:57 1041

转载 Spring 概述

首先讲解一下Spring框架,以及为什么要使用Spring 框架?Spring 是一个很好的容器框架, 是轻量级的IoC和AOP的容器框架,主要是针对javaBean的生命周期进行管理的轻量级容器,一般在传统的java开发中具有高度的耦合性,一个项目中或者一个逻辑功能的实现时,往往一个对象需要依赖很多的对象来完成自己的操作,这样就造成了两个类的依赖关系太强,改一个地方,往往牵扯很多类牵扯大量的...

2018-08-14 00:26:11 147

转载 oracle 锁表查询和解表操作

数据库操作语句的分类DDL:数据库模式定义语言,关键字:create DML:数据操纵语言,关键字:Insert、delete、update DCL:数据库控制语言 ,关键字:grant、remove DQL:数据库查询语言,关键字:selectoracle表在什么情况下会被锁住DML锁又可以分为,行锁、表锁、死锁 行锁:当事务执行数据库插入、更新、删除操作时,该事务自动获得...

2018-08-07 17:00:22 12666 1

转载 windows中查看CPU占用过高的线程

最后的解决方法:1.找到java进程对应的pid。找pid的方法是:打开任务管理器,然后点击 "查看" 菜单,然后点击 "选择列",把pid勾上,然后就可以在任务管理器里面看到所有进程的pid值了。(也可以用第三步中提到的工具直接查看)2.然后把java进程导出快照。直接运行命令。 [java] view plain copyjstack -l 31372 > c...

2018-07-19 11:10:26 20706 2

转载 windows下监控和分析java进程

最近查问题时发现有服务运行中内存占用超过90%造成页面卡顿,在网上查了无数资料后,开始我的找bug路程了:1、利用任务管理器或者jps命令找到我的程序的进程ID在cmd控制台下输入jps命令,即可列出当前电脑运行的java程序的所有进程,我的程序的进程ID为260282、利用jstack命令列出进程的所有信息使用命令jstack 26028 > 26028.txt列出进程ID为26028的进...

2018-07-11 09:18:40 12899

转载 数据库sql优化

转自:https://mp.weixin.qq.com/s?__biz=MzIxMjg4NDU1NA==&mid=2247483684&idx=1&sn=f5abc60e696b2063e43cd9ccb40df101&chksm=97be0c01a0c98517029ff9aa280b398ab5c81fa1fcfe0e746222a3bfe75396d9eea1...

2018-07-10 20:01:52 131

转载 OSGI简述

OSGI(Open Services Gateway Initiative),或者通俗点说JAVA动态模块系统,定义了一套模块应用开发的框架。OSGI容器实现方案如Knopflerfish, Equinox, and Apache Felix允许你把你的应用分成多个功能模块,这样通过依赖管理这些功能会更加方便。和Servlet和EJB规范类似,OSGI规范包含两大块:一个OSGI容器需要实现的服务...

2018-07-07 11:00:23 177

转载 java异常总结

Java把异常当作对象来处理,并定义一个基类java.lang.Throwable作为所有异常的超类。在Java API中已经定义了许多异常类,这些异常类分为两大类,错误Error和异常Exception。Java异常层次结构图如下图所示:Java异常分为两大类:checked 异常和unChecked 异常。所有继承java.lang.Exception 的异常都属于checked异常。所有继承...

2018-07-05 20:00:30 992

转载 设计模式之二 工厂模式

工厂模式的目的是解耦。工厂模式理论我不长篇大论了。其核心功能是根据“需求”生产“产品”,还记得我上一篇说的,设计模式的核心是解耦吗?工厂模式就是为了解耦“需求”和“产品”,但是别忘了,工厂模式工厂模式,还有一个重要元素,就是“工厂”,所以工厂模式的核心思想,就是解耦“需求”“工厂”和“产品”。工厂模式,实际上也会根据业务情景不同会有不同的实现方式。一般分为3种。简单工厂,工厂和抽象工厂。顾名思义,...

2018-04-28 16:30:32 125

转载 设计模式之一 单例模式

一. 什么是单例模式某个类同时保留一个对象,不希望有更多对象,此时,我们则应考虑单例模式的设计。二. 单例模式的特点1. 单例模式只能有一个实例。2. 单例类必须创建自己的唯一实例。3. 单例类必须向其他对象提供这一实例。三. 单例模式VS静态类在知道了什么是单例模式后,我想你一定会想到静态类,“既然只使用一个对象,为何不干脆使用静态类?”,这里我会将单例模式和静态类进行一个比较。1. 单例可以继...

2018-04-28 10:33:19 103

转载 Spring Cloud 架构系列之一 Spring boot与Spring cloud的区别

Spring boot 是 Spring 的一套快速配置脚手架,可以基于spring boot 快速开发单个微服务,Spring Cloud是一个基于Spring Boot实现的云应用开发工具;Spring boot专注于快速、方便集成的单个个体,Spring Cloud是关注全局的服务治理框架;spring boot使用了默认大于配置的理念,很多集成方案已经帮你选择好了,能不配置就不配置,Spr...

2018-04-08 19:10:17 254

转载 JAVA动态代理

Java动态代理详解 -----------------------------------------------------------Java动态代理详解说到动态代理,顾名思义就是动态的代理(真是废话)。关于代理:想必大家都并不陌生,GOF的23种设计模式之一(结构型模式)。这里暂不多做介绍,有兴趣的可以关注我关于设计模式的文章。什么是动态代理:说起动态,其实不如先说什么是静态。所谓静态代理...

2018-04-03 07:52:09 111

转载 对称/非对称加密算法在https中的使用

当前市面上常用的密钥算法的主要基于两方面的考量:数据截获和数据篡改;对称/非对称加密算法能够避免信息窃取,而消息摘要可以避免信息篡改。HTTPS是一个组合:HTTP+SSL/TLS,HTTPS运行在SSL/TLS之间的HTTP协议,SSL/TLS则运行在TCP协议之上,意思就是在原有的通讯模块上又加了一个加减密的模块,所以凡是HTTPS通信,接收方和发送方通讯的内容都是加过密的信息,加载过程如下:...

2018-03-25 16:25:46 483

转载 JavaScript-document对象分析

Document 对象描述HTMLDocument 接口对 DOM Document 接口进行了扩展,定义 HTML 专用的属性和方法。很多属性和方法都是 HTMLCollection 对象(实际上是可以用数组或名称索引的只读数组),其中保存了对锚、表单、链接以及其他可脚本元素的引用。这些集合属性都源自于 0 级 DOM。它们已经被 Document.getElementsByTagName() ...

2018-03-15 13:05:03 144

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除